The inspector general's office at the Department of Transportation
disclosed yesterday the theft of another laptop from one of its agents
in Florida, the second such report in less than a week.

Barbara L. Barnet, the special agent in charge of the Miami office,
discovered in April that her laptop had been stolen from a locked room
during an agency-sponsored anti-fraud conference in Orlando, acting
Deputy Inspector General Theodore P. Alves said yesterday.
